Overseas Aid to donate £40,000 to Nepal relief effort

GUERNSEY'S Overseas Aid Commission will donate £40,000 to help those who have been affected by the 7.8 magnitude earthquake in Nepal.

The commissioners have agreed to give the money to the UK Disasters Emergency Committee's appeal, launched to provide urgently needed emergency disaster relief to the people of Nepal.

The earthquake has affected large parts of the country, toppling office blocks and towers in Kathmandu and triggering a deadly avalanche that hit Everest base camp.

More than 3,700 people had been reported dead, making it the worst earthquake in the country in more than 80 years. Thousands more have been injured.
